Dr. Alison Skinner, MD is a family medicine specialist in Chesapeake, VA and has over 27 years of experience in the medical field. She graduated from Virginia Commonwealth University School of Medicine in 1996. She is affiliated with medical facilities such as Sentara Obici Hospital and Sentara Leigh Hospital. She is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.
